Meatloaf Minis

This particular recipe was made for a loaf, but I just converted it into the minis. It made 11 muffins and I say one per person is enough! Ingredients
1lb ground beef
1 egg
1 onion, chopped
1 cup dried bread crumbs
1 cup milk
salt and pepper to taste
 
*for glaze*
§  2 tablespoons brown sugar
§  2 tablespoons prepared mustard
§  1/3 cup ketchup
 
Directions
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
- In a large bowl, combine the beef, egg, onion, milk and bread crumbs.
- Fill each muffin hole with the meat to the top.
- In a separate small bowl, combine the brown sugar, mustard and ketchup.
- Mix well and pour over the each mini meatloaf.
- Cook at 350° for 30 - 45 minutes.
